Why take this tour?

visit one of the Seven Wonders of the World! Your guide will take you to the 5000-year old necropolis in Giza. Stand at the foot of the Great Pyramids, built for Cheops, Chefren and Mykerinus, and guarded by the Great Sphinx. Everyone who visits Egypt needs to see the Pyramids. then proceed to visit the Great Sphinx, the head of a pharaoh with a lion’s body, dates from the time of Chephren. The tour also includes a visit to the Valley Temple which belongs to the Pyramids of Chephren. This temple it was used for mummfication. Move to visit the Step Pyramid of Zoser, the world’s oldest major stone structure. It was built in the 3rd Dynasty for King Djoser. then see the first capital Memphis with the huge colossus statue of king Ramses 2nd and Alabaster sphinx
